The psychology of the unclogging process is a journey through the stages of grief. Denial comes first: “Perhaps it’s just slow,” you mutter, running the disposal for the fifth time, its hollow whine now a sound of mockery. Anger follows quickly, directed at the usual suspects—the youngest child who crammed oatmeal down the drain, the houseguest who poured bacon grease into the disposal as if it were a magic portal. But as the cold, murky water refuses to budge, bargaining begins. You offer silent promises to the gods of home maintenance: If this drain clears, I will never put coffee grounds down the sink again. You search online for the myth of the perfect unclogger—baking soda and vinegar, the volcano of the desperate homeowner. You pour it in, watch it fizz with hope, and then watch the bubbles simply float atop the stagnant pool. The science is sound; the reality is stubborn.
